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Бразильский чирок | Large Long-clawed Akodont |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(животные) | Animalia (животные)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(хордовые) | Chordata (хордовые) |
| Class | Aves (птицы) | Mammalia (млекопитающие) |
| Order | Anseriformes (гусеобразные) | Rodentia (грызуны) |
| Family | Anatidae | Cricetidae |
| Genus | Amazonetta | Chelemys |
| Species | Amazonetta brasiliensis | Chelemys megalonyx |
Evolutionary Relationship
Бразильский чирок and Large Long-clawed Akodont share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(хордовые)
